
CAUTION!
§Wear rubber gloves and safety goggles (or face shield) when handling cleaner or sanitizer mixtures.
§Use only Follett approved cleaners.
§It is a violation of Federal law to use the Cleaning or Sanitizing solution in a manner inconsistent with their
labeling.
§Do not use solvents, abrasive cleaners, metal scrapers or sharp objects to clean any part of the dispenser.
Cleaning Solution: Mix cleaning solution of 1 gal. (3.8 L) 100 F (38 C) water and 7 oz. (198 g) (one 7 oz. packet) of
Follett SafeCLEAN ice machine cleaner/descaler (P/N 00132001).
Sanitizing Solution: Mix a sanitizing solution of 1 gal. (3.8 L) 100 F (38 C) water and 1.6 oz. (47 ml) Nu-Calgon IMS-II or
IMS-III Sanitizer (P/N 00979674).
Cleaning/descaling procedure
Note: Check drains and drain cup to ensure they are open and owing freely.
1. If ice machine was running recently, ensure that the evaporator is completely free of ice before proceeding.
If there is ice in the evaporator, complete steps 2-7 using only hot water to remove the ice then begin
Cleaning/Descaling Procedure again.
2. Remove front or top cover.
3. Disconnect bin signal cable from ice machine electrical box.
4. Press CLEAN switch. The MAINTENANCE light will turn on and the machine will drain. Wait for the LOW
WATER light to turn on.
5. Remove lid from cleaning cup and ll (about 1 quart) until cleaning solution completely lls the reservoir.
Place lid back on cup.
6. CLEANER FULL light will turn on and machine will start cleaning cycle then rinse three times; this process
takes approximately 15 minutes.
7. When machine is nished cleaning, the MAINTENANCE light will turn off.
Sanitizing Procedure
8. Press CLEAN switch. The MAINTENANCE light and LOW WATER light will turn on.
9. Fill cleaning cup with sanitizing solution until completely lls the reservoir. Place lid back on cup. Save
remainder of sanitizing solution.
10. CLEANER FULL light will turn on and machine will start sanitizing cycle then rinse three times; this
process takes approximately 15 minutes.
11. When machine is nished rinsing, the MAINTENANCE light will turn off. Remove top bearing insulation and
nozzle insulation, then loosen phillips-head screw on nozzle connected to evaporator. Remove nozzle from
evaporator side only, leave other side of nozzle connected to transport tube.
12. Place one Sani-Sponge in remaining sanitizing solution.
13. Insert the sponge soaked in sanitizing solution into nozzle then insert a dry sponge into the nozzle.
14. Replace nozzle onto evaporator and tighten screw. Ensure drain is connected to reservoir and vent tubes
are connected to evaporator drain pan.
15. Reconnect bin signal cable. Wait for ice to push sponges through transport tube.
16. Collect sponges from ice storage bin.
1 7. Replace front or top cover.
18. After 10 minutes, dispense all ice and discard.
19. Clean/descale and sanitize dispenser/bin.
